Sandra Bullock Gets Candid About 'Really Dark' Time After Ex's Betrayal
Sandra Bullock says Jesse James’s infidelity forced her to protect her newborn son and rethink fame while her divorce became public.
Actress Sandra Bullock reflected on her 2010 divorce from Jesse James, describing the period following his infidelity as a "really dark time in my life" that became a public spectacle.
During that turmoil, Bullock fiercely protected her newborn son, Louis, devising an escape plan to avoid paparazzi. "I was raising and protecting a little smurf while I was trying to grieve," she said.
Bullock connected that isolation to her role in Gravity, calling the 2013 film her most meaningful project. She told Jennifer Aniston she had to "operate like the CIA" to maintain privacy.
Years later, Bullock adopted daughter Laila in 2015 and found love with photographer Bryan Randall, who remained her partner until his death from ALS in 2023 at 57.
Now, Bullock prioritizes her children over her acting career, explaining she lacks the same drive for film roles. "The older they get, the bigger their schedules," the mother-of-two said.
